33,511,034 is a composite number, even.
33,511,034 (thirty-three million five hundred eleven thousand thirty-four) is an even 8-digit number. It is a composite number with 8 divisors, and factors as 2 × 1,277 × 13,121. Written other ways, in hexadecimal, 0x1FF567A.

Goldbach's conjecture says every even integer greater than 2 is the sum of two primes. For 33511034, here are decompositions:
- 43 + 33510991 = 33511034
- 61 + 33510973 = 33511034
- 157 + 33510877 = 33511034
- 283 + 33510751 = 33511034
- 307 + 33510727 = 33511034
- 421 + 33510613 = 33511034
- 523 + 33510511 = 33511034
- 607 + 33510427 = 33511034
Showing the first eight; more decompositions exist.
